Bus & Public Transit

199 Bluewater Crescent is well-served by public transit, with several stops within a 5-minute walk. The nearest stop is Westbound Beaverhill at Cherwell, just 162 meters away, served by Route 558. Other nearby stops include Eastbound Beaverhill at Bromton (180 m) and stops at St. Hilaire (216-219 m), providing frequent service along Beaverhill Boulevard.

For longer trips, the Southbound Lakewood at Beaverhill stop (271 m) offers Routes D15 and F9, which connect to key destinations including multiple schools and supermarkets. Route D15 provides access to medical clinics such as ACCESS St. Boniface and the Autumnwood Medical Centre.

Nearby Amenities

Residents enjoy immediate access to outdoor recreation and community facilities. The Southdale Community Centre and its sports pitch are just a 2-minute walk away (160-176 m), offering programs and green space. Willowlake Park (406 m) and Lakewood Park (761 m) provide additional options for walking, play, and relaxation.

Several schools are within a short stroll, including J.H. Bruns (254 m), École Guyot (358 m), and Niakwa Place School (513 m). Places of worship such as Willowlake Baptist Church (354 m) and Bethel Community Church (426 m) are also nearby.

Neighbourhood Safety

The Niakwa Place neighbourhood has experienced moderate property crime, with 33 incidents reported so far in 2025, up slightly from 32 in 2024. Violent crime has remained stable at 4 incidents per year in 2024 and 2025, while other categories like traffic and drug offences remain low.

Overall, the safety trend appears stable, with property and violent crime numbers hovering near recent averages. The neighbourhood continues to be relatively quiet compared to busier urban areas.
